Prep Meals in Bulk

Make a big batch of homemade dog food and freeze portions. Mix lean meats, veggies, and organs in a large bowl. Portion into containers and freeze for up to 3 months. Aim to prep enough for 2-3 weeks of meals. This saves tons of time and ensures your pup always has healthy food ready.

Start Slow with New Foods

When adding new ingredients, introduce them gradually over 2 weeks. Begin with tiny amounts, like 1/4 teaspoon of liver, and slowly increase. Watch for any digestive issues. If your dog tolerates it well, work up to the full recommended amount. This prevents upset tummies and helps your dog adjust.

Adjust Portions Based on Activity

Feed more to young, active dogs and less to older, less active ones. Weigh your dog weekly and adjust meal sizes if needed. For weight loss, aim for 1-2% body weight loss per week. For weight gain, increase calories by 10% per week until ideal weight is reached. The perfect amount keeps your pup at a healthy weight.

Prep Your Ingredients Like a Pro

Get all your ingredients ready before you start cooking. Chop veggies into small, bite-sized pieces. Measure out your meats, grains, and supplements. Aim to have everything prepped in 15 minutes or less. This saves time and helps you cook more efficiently.

Cook in Bulk for Maximum Efficiency

Make big batches of dog food to save time. Cook enough for 2-4 weeks at once. Use a large pot or slow cooker. Divide the finished food into single-serve portions and freeze. Thaw in the fridge overnight before feeding. This can cut your cooking time by 75% compared to making small batches.

Balance Nutrients Carefully

Mix protein, veggies, and grains in the right amounts. Aim for about 50% protein, 25% veggies, and 25% grains. Adjust based on your dog's needs. Add a multivitamin supplement to ensure your pup gets all the nutrients they need. Don't skip the supplements - home-cooked meals often lack essential vitamins and minerals.

Prep Ingredients in Bulk

Save time by prepping ingredients for multiple batches at once. Aim to make enough for 2-4 weeks of meals. Chop and portion vegetables, cook and shred meats, and measure out dry goods. Store prepped ingredients in labeled containers in the freezer. This cuts prep time by 50% compared to making meals daily.

Balance Nutrients Carefully

Use a pet nutrition calculator to ensure your recipes provide balanced nutrition. Aim for 40% protein, 50% vegetables, and 10% healthy fats. Add a multivitamin supplement to cover any gaps. Avoid common pitfalls like too much organ meat or not enough calcium. Have your vet review your recipes to confirm they meet your dog's needs.

Transition Slowly

Introduce homemade food gradually over 7-10 days. Start with 25% homemade mixed with 75% current food. Increase the homemade portion by 25% every 2-3 days. Watch for upset stomach or allergic reactions. If issues occur, slow the transition. Most dogs adjust fully within 2 weeks.

Focus on Life Stage, Not Breed

Don't get caught up in breed-specific dog foods. Instead, pick food based on your dog's age and size. Puppies need more calories and protein than adult dogs. Aim for puppy food with at least 28% protein. Senior dogs often need less fat - look for foods with 10-12% fat content. Measure your dog's food carefully and adjust portions if they gain or lose weight. Avoid the common mistake of overfeeding - even 10% too many calories can lead to obesity over time.

Prioritize Quality Ingredients

Check the ingredient list closely. Meat should be first, not grains or fillers. Look for named meat sources like "chicken" instead of vague terms like "meat meal." Aim for foods with at least 2-3 meat ingredients in the top 5 listed. Watch out for artificial preservatives or colors. A good rule of thumb: if you can't pronounce an ingredient, it's probably not ideal for your dog.

Choose Sustainable Packaging

Look for dog food brands that use eco-friendly packaging. Aim to reduce plastic waste by at least 50%. Pick foods in recyclable cardboard boxes or compostable bags instead of plastic. Avoid single-serve pouches, which create more trash. Keep track of how much packaging waste you generate each month and try to lower it.

Buy in Bulk

Purchase larger bags of dry dog food to cut down on packaging. A 30-pound bag uses less material than six 5-pound bags. Set a goal to buy in bulk for 75% of your dog food purchases. This saves money too! Just be sure to store the food properly in an airtight container to keep it fresh.

Make Homemade Treats

Try making simple dog treats at home using sustainable ingredients. Aim to replace 25% of store-bought treats with homemade ones. Use local, organic produce when possible. Avoid artificial preservatives. Bake in batches and freeze extras to reduce energy use. Your dog will love the fresh flavors!

Measure Your Dog's Food Precisely

Use a kitchen scale to weigh your dog's food portions. Aim for 2-3% of their body weight in food per day, split into two meals. This helps avoid overfeeding. Track your dog's weight weekly - they should maintain a healthy body condition score of 4-5 out of 9.

Rotate Protein Sources

Switch up your dog's protein every 3-4 months. Try chicken, beef, fish, and lamb. This provides varied nutrients and can prevent food allergies. Watch for any digestive issues when changing foods. Gradually transition over 7-10 days by mixing old and new food.

Add Healthy Toppers

Boost nutrition by adding small amounts of dog-safe fruits and veggies to meals. Try 1-2 tablespoons of pureed pumpkin, blueberries, or steamed carrots. This adds fiber and antioxidants. Avoid onions, grapes, and other toxic foods. Start with tiny amounts to check for tummy troubles.
